Explanation
Option C is wrong because a larger standard deviation makes the normal curve flatter and wider, not steeper - the spread of data increases as σ grows, stretching the bell shape outward. Option D is actually the correct relationship (larger σ → gentler/flatter curve), which is why C and D are mirror opposites in this question. Option A is a true statement: the normal distribution appears throughout nature and social science (heights, IQ scores, measurement errors). Option B is also true: the peak of the normal curve always falls exactly at the mean, where the probability density is highest.
Memory tip: Think of standard deviation as "breathing room" - the more breathing room (larger σ), the more the curve spreads out and flattens, never steepens. If you see "larger σ → steeper," mark it wrong immediately.
